Output d57a8f81bde36ead241653b56076cac1acfeeb359fba606447b7ec75ea0b23dd:1

value
867074253
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d968de6b751f42d27e677f43804201786b07233 OP_EQUAL
address
35r4gsYz16ZwkBtmygTZKKu71bLqqZK3u2
transaction
d57a8f81bde36ead241653b56076cac1acfeeb359fba606447b7ec75ea0b23dd
spent
true